This sheet describes step by step what actions are needed, to run PonyProg2000 under Windows7 with x64 architecture. PonyProg2000 is a free license programmer tool for microprocessors like the ATmega family, designed by Claudio Lanconelli and can be downloaded at http://www.lancos.com. PonyProg was created when most systems worked with a x86 architecture so the old installation routine, which is still used by PonyProg, is getting blocked. You now need to do several changes to your system to be able using PonyProg with Windows 7 x64.
